PHNjcmlwdD52YXIgXzB4MWE1ZT1bIndMOEsiLCJBZ0xaIiwiRUtlVCIsIkR3bjAiLCJEYzlRIiwibHR5MiIsIkJ2SGMiLCJCSWIwIiwiQXc1VyIsIkJOckwiLCJuSnFXIiwieU1QTCIsIkJndlUiLCJwMmpJIiwiRGhuYyIsInpOdlUiLCJ5MjkxIiwiejJ2MCIsImpmMFEiLCJFdnJIIiwiQXc1SyIsIm0zYnQiLCJ6M3JPIiwiQXh6NCIsInUwNTIiLCJ4Y1RDIiwiRGdMViIsIm1JNVEiLCJuTnZYIiwiekpMSiIsInRldlAiLCJ6eGpZIiwicTJIUCIsIkRnOTAiLCJ6Z3ZJIiwiQzNqSiIsIkRndnAiLCJEaGpQIiwiQXc1TiIsIkR3NUoiLCJ4dlNXIiwibWZ2NiIsInl4clAiLCJCZ3VHIiwiRGhqSCIsInFjZnkiLCJzZUxJIiwicWNlTSIsIkQyZlkiLCJDM3JZIiwiQzI5UyIsIkIyNEciLCJBZzVIIiwiQ005MCIsIm5NZVkiLCJBeGIwIiwiQXc5VSIsIkR4alUiLCJ6MDVIIiwiQXc1UCIsIm1NdTEiLCJEZzl0IiwieTI5VSIsInl4ckwiLCJEZ3VVIiwia0xXTyIsIkNNdjAiLCJ6d0hNIiwiQ2hDViIsIkV4YkwiLCJ4MTlXIiwiaWhUOSIsIkNobTYiLCJ5MkhIIiwiRHd1UCIsImljSE0iLCJuSnlaIiwibFk5SiIsInl4YlciLCJDMm5ZIiwibHZQRiIsInlObkgiLCJ6TnoxIiwiRGh2WSIsImtZYVEiLCJ0ZENNIiwiQXc1TSIsIm5KekgiLCJEaG5VIiwiQkxiViIsInJ3WEwiLCJ0S3YyIiwiaXN6WSIsInlNTFUiLCJEZ3ZaIiwia2hyWSIsImxNVDEiLCJuZ3UwIiwiejJETCIsIkNNdlQiLCJEM2JJIiwibHhQYiIsIkFoakwiLCJ6TkxKIiwiQjNpTyIsInIydksiLCJDaGpWIiwiemd5MCIsIkUzMFUiLCJBdHZsIiwibmRhNCIsImlZOVMiLCJBZ3ZIIiwiaWNQQyIsIm53ck0iLCJCZzlKIiwiaUlLTyIsIkRnZkkiLCJDTXU5IiwiQU01SCIsIkRndjQiLCJ6TXEyIiwiQnd2VSIsInp3NUsiLCJBaHIwIiwieTNqTCIsInRoRHUiLCJCSUdQIiwidzJlVCIsIkQyRFYiXTshZnVuY3Rpb24oZix4KXshZnVuY3Rpb24oeCl7Zm9yKDstLXg7KWYucHVzaChmLnNoaWZ0KCkpfSgxODQpfShfMHgxYTVlKTt2YXIgXzB4NWY0NT1mdW5jdGlvbih4LGYpe3ZhciBfPV8weDFhNWVbeD0reF07dm9pZCAwPT09XzB4NWY0NS5ZZWNZTmwmJihfMHg1ZjQ1LnZQWmNHST1mdW5jdGlvbih4KXtmb3IodmFyIGY9ZnVuY3Rpb24oeCl7Zm9yKHZhciBmLF8sbj1TdHJpbmcoeCkucmVwbGFjZSgvPSskLywiIiksdD0iIixlPTAscj0wO189bi5jaGFyQXQocisrKTt+XyYmKGY9ZSU0PzY0KmYrXzpfLGUrKyU0KSYmKHQrPVN0cmluZy5mcm9tQ2hhckNvZGUoMjU1JmY+PigtMiplJjYpKSkpXz0iYWJjZGVmZ2hpamtsbW5vcHFyc3R1dnd4eXpBQkNERUZHSElKS0xNTk9QUVJTVFVWV1hZWjAxMjM0NTY3ODkrLz0iLmluZGV4T2YoXyk7cmV0dXJuIHR9KHgpLF89W10sbj0wLHQ9Zi5sZW5ndGg7bjx0O24rKylfKz0iJSIrKCIwMCIrZi5jaGFyQ29kZUF0KG4pLnRvU3RyaW5nKDE2KSkuc2xpY2UoLTIpO3JldHVybiBkZWNvZGVVUklDb21wb25lbnQoXyl9LF8weDVmNDUuSFBlcHVVPXt9LF8weDVmNDUuWWVjWU5sPSEwKTt2YXIgbj1fMHg1ZjQ1LkhQZXB1VVt4XTtyZXR1cm4gdm9pZCAwPT09bj8oXz1fMHg1ZjQ1LnZQWmNHSShfKSxfMHg1ZjQ1LkhQZXB1VVt4XT1fKTpfPW4sX30sXzB4MmRhODEwPWZ1bmN0aW9uKCl7dmFyIG49ITA7cmV0dXJuIGZ1bmN0aW9uKGYsXyl7dmFyIHg9bj9mdW5jdGlvbigpe2lmKF8pe3ZhciB4PV9bXzB4NWY0NSgiMHgxOSIpKyJseSJdKGYsYXJndW1lbnRzKTtyZXR1cm4gXz1udWxsLHh9fTpmdW5jdGlvbigpe307cmV0dXJuIG49ITEseH19KCk7IWZ1bmN0aW9uKCl7XzB4MmRhODEwKHRoaXMsZnVuY3Rpb24oKXt2YXIgeD1uZXcgUmVnRXhwKF8weDVmNDUoIjB4NWMiKSsiY3RpIitfMHg1ZjQ1KCIweDgwIikrXzB4NWY0NSgiMHhjIikrXzB4NWY0NSgiMHgzYyIpKyIpIiksZj1uZXcgUmVnRXhwKF8weDVmNDUoIjB4NjYiKStfMHg1ZjQ1KCIweDFmIikrIig/OiIrXzB4NWY0NSgiMHg0YiIpK18weDVmNDUoIjB4NGYiKStfMHg1ZjQ1KCIweDRkIikrXzB4NWY0NSgiMHg3NSIpKyItOWEiK18weDVmNDUoIjB4MzAiKStfMHg1ZjQ1KCIweDFiIikrXzB4NWY0NSgiMHg1ZiIpKyIpIiwiaSIpLF89XzB4M2YwY2U4KF8weDVmNDUoIjB4NiIpKyJ0Iik7eFtfMHg1ZjQ1KCIweDI5IikrInQiXShfKyhfMHg1ZjQ1KCIweDE0IikrImluIikpJiZmW18weDVmNDUoIjB4MjkiKSsidCJdKF8rKF8weDVmNDUoIjB4NTUiKSsidXQiKSk/XzB4M2YwY2U4KCk6XygiMCIpfSkoKX0oKTt2YXIgXzB4NTkzNWM1PWZ1bmN0aW9uKCl7dmFyIG49ITA7cmV0dXJuIGZ1bmN0aW9uKGYsXyl7dmFyIHg9bj9mdW5jdGlvbigpe2lmKF8pe3ZhciB4PV9bXzB4NWY0NSgiMHgxOSIpKyJseSJdKGYsYXJndW1lbnRzKTtyZXR1cm4gXz1udWxsLHh9fTpmdW5jdGlvbigpe307cmV0dXJuIG49ITEseH19KCksXzB4NGIwNTgwPV8weDU5MzVjNSh0aGlzLGZ1bmN0aW9uKCl7dHJ5e3ZhciBmPUZ1bmN0aW9uKF8weDVmNDUoIjB4ZCIpK18weDVmNDUoIjB4NCIpK18weDVmNDUoIjB4MTYiKStfMHg1ZjQ1KCIweDc0IikrXzB4NWY0NSgiMHg2NyIpK18weDVmNDUoIjB4NGEiKSsiICIrKF8weDVmNDUoIjB4MzciKStfMHg1ZjQ1KCIweDkiKStfMHg1ZjQ1KCIweDdlIikrXzB4NWY0NSgiMHg1MCIpK18weDVmNDUoIjB4MzMiKSkrJyJyZScrXzB4NWY0NSgiMHgxZSIpK18weDVmNDUoIjB4NTQiKStfMHg1ZjQ1KCIweDRlIikrXzB4NWY0NSgiMHgzZiIpKyIgKSk7IikoKX1jYXRjaCh4KXtmPXdpbmRvd31mb3IodmFyIHg9ZltfMHg1ZjQ1KCIweDkiKSsic29sZSJdPWZbImNvbiIrXzB4NWY0NSgiMHg3ZiIpKyJlIl18fHt9LF89WyJsb2ciLF8weDVmNDUoIjB4N2QiKSsibiIsXzB4NWY0NSgiMHgyMSIpKyJvIixfMHg1ZjQ1KCIweDZjIikrIm9yIiwiZXhjZXB0IitfMHg1ZjQ1KCIweDMiKSxfMHg1ZjQ1KCIweDQwIikrImxlIixfMHg1ZjQ1KCIweDc5IikrImNlIl0sbj0wO248X1tfMHg1ZjQ1KCIweDU5IikrXzB4NWY0NSgiMHg2MyIpXTtuKyspe3ZhciB0PV8weDU5MzVjNVsiY29uIitfMHg1ZjQ1KCIweDdlIikrXzB4NWY0NSgiMHg1MCIpKyJvciJdW18weDVmNDUoIjB4MzUiKStfMHg1ZjQ1KCIweDZlIikrXzB4NWY0NSgiMHgxMCIpXVtfMHg1ZjQ1KCIweDI4IikrImQiXShfMHg1OTM1YzUpLGU9X1tuXSxyPXhbZV18fHQ7dFtfMHg1ZjQ1KCIweDExIikrXzB4NWY0NSgiMHgwIikrIm9fXyJdPV8weDU5MzVjNS5iaW5kKF8weDU5MzVjNSksdFtfMHg1ZjQ1KCIweDgiKStfMHg1ZjQ1KCIweDcyIikrIm5nIl09clsidG9TIitfMHg1ZjQ1KCIweDcyIikrIm5nIl0uYmluZChyKSx4W2VdPXR9fSk7XzB4NGIwNTgwKCk7dmFyIHhtaXdna2NtbnZwdHZiZWxxbHFmZXlmcmFvenN6PV8weDVmNDUoIjB4MjciKSsiVkNTbEFGIitfMHg1ZjQ1KCIweDc2IikrXzB4NWY0NSgiMHg2OSIpK18weDVmNDUoIjB4MzgiKStfMHg1ZjQ1KCIweDI2IikrXzB4NWY0NSgiMHg1MyIpK18weDVmNDUoIjB4MjAiKStfMHg1ZjQ1KCIweDdhIikrXzB4NWY0NSgiMHg2MiIpK18weDVmNDUoIjB4MjMiKStfMHg1ZjQ1KCIweDdiIikrXzB4NWY0NSgiMHgzMiIpK18weDVmNDUoIjB4NmIiKStfMHg1ZjQ1KCIweDdjIik7LTE9PXdpbmRvd1sibG9jIitfMHg1ZjQ1KCIweDc3IikrIm9uIl1bXzB4NWY0NSgiMHgzMSIpKyJmIl1bXzB4NWY0NSgiMHg2MSIpKyJleE9mIl0oImJicmU9IikmJih3aW5kb3dbXzB4NWY0NSgiMHgzZSIpK18weDVmNDUoIjB4NzciKSsib24iXVtfMHg1ZjQ1KCIweDMxIikrImYiXT1kb2N1bWVudFtfMHg1ZjQ1KCIweDNlIikrImF0aW9uIl1bInBhdCIrXzB4NWY0NSgiMHg4MSIpKyJtZSJdKyhfMHg1ZjQ1KCIweDVhIikrXzB4NWY0NSgiMHg0MSIpK18weDVmNDUoIjB4MzQiKStfMHg1ZjQ1KCIweDI0IikrXzB4NWY0NSgiMHg0OSIpKyJpa3MiK18weDVmNDUoIjB4NjUiKSsiTURmIitfMHg1ZjQ1KCIweDNhIikpKyJkLSIrc2l0c3h1enVmcGhjbG52ZWNwbCk7dmFyIGVtZnJvbWdldG5icnRvbz0iIixnWkNYYUZBRUlQdFNEcEtuTk12Y2I9ZG9jdW1lbnRbXzB4NWY0NSgiMHg0OCIpK18weDVmNDUoIjB4YSIpK18weDVmNDUoIjB4MjUiKStfMHg1ZjQ1KCIweDQ1IikrInQiXShfMHg1ZjQ1KCIweDFhIikrXzB4NWY0NSgiMHgyIikpO2Z1bmN0aW9uIF8weDNmMGNlOCh4KXtmdW5jdGlvbiBmKHgpe2lmKHR5cGVvZiB4PT09XzB4NWY0NSgiMHg3ZSIpK18weDVmNDUoIjB4NzMiKSlyZXR1cm4gZnVuY3Rpb24oeCl7fVtfMHg1ZjQ1KCIweDkiKSsic3RydWN0b3IiXSgid2hpIitfMHg1ZjQ1KCIweDc4IikrXzB4NWY0NSgiMHgyYSIpK18weDVmNDUoIjB4MTUiKStfMHg1ZjQ1KCIweDEyIikpW18weDVmNDUoIjB4MTkiKSsibHkiXShfMHg1ZjQ1KCIweDVkIikrXzB4NWY0NSgiMHg1NiIpKyJyIik7MSE9PSgiIit4L3gpW18weDVmNDUoIjB4NTkiKStfMHg1ZjQ1KCIweDYzIildfHx4JTIwPT0wP2Z1bmN0aW9uKCl7cmV0dXJuITB9W18weDVmNDUoIjB4OSIpK18weDVmNDUoIjB4N2UiKStfMHg1ZjQ1KCIweDUwIikrIm9yIl0oXzB4NWY0NSgiMHg2ZiIpKyJ1IitfMHg1ZjQ1KCIweDJkIikrInIiKS5jYWxsKCJhY3QiK18weDVmNDUoIjB4MyIpKTpmdW5jdGlvbigpe3JldHVybiExfVtfMHg1ZjQ1KCIweDkiKStfMHg1ZjQ1KCIweDdlIikrXzB4NWY0NSgiMHg1MCIpKyJvciJdKF8weDVmNDUoIjB4NmYiKSsidSIrXzB4NWY0NSgiMHgyZCIpKyJyIilbXzB4NWY0NSgiMHgxOSIpKyJseSJdKCJzdGEiK18weDVmNDUoIjB4NzEiKStfMHg1ZjQ1KCIweDU4IikrImN0IiksZigrK3gpfXRyeXtpZih4KXJldHVybiBmO2YoMCl9Y2F0Y2goeCl7fX1nWkNYYUZBRUlQdFNEcEtuTk12Y2IudHlwZT1fMHg1ZjQ1KCIweDQzIikrXzB4NWY0NSgiMHg1MSIpKyJhdmEiK18weDVmNDUoIjB4MWEiKSsiaXB0IixnWkNYYUZBRUlQdFNEcEtuTk12Y2JbXzB4NWY0NSgiMHg3MCIpXT1fMHg1ZjQ1KCIweDQ3IikrXzB4NWY0NSgiMHgxMyIpK18weDVmNDUoIjB4MTgiKSsiZ3l5IitfMHg1ZjQ1KCIweDRjIikrXzB4NWY0NSgiMHhlIikrXzB4NWY0NSgiMHgxZCIpK18weDVmNDUoIjB4MmUiKStfMHg1ZjQ1KCIweDY0IikrXzB4NWY0NSgiMHgyZiIpK18weDVmNDUoIjB4NDIiKStfMHg1ZjQ1KCIweDFjIikrXzB4NWY0NSgiMHgyYiIpK18weDVmNDUoIjB4YiIpK18weDVmNDUoIjB4ZiIpKyI2NjUiK18weDVmNDUoIjB4MzYiKStfMHg1ZjQ1KCIweDQ0IikrXzB4NWY0NSgiMHgxIikrImU1NiIrXzB4NWY0NSgiMHgzOSIpK18weDVmNDUoIjB4NmEiKStfMHg1ZjQ1KCIweDE3IikrXzB4NWY0NSgiMHg1MiIpK18weDVmNDUoIjB4M2QiKStfMHg1ZjQ1KCIweDJjIikrXzB4NWY0NSgiMHgyMiIpK18weDVmNDUoIjB4NyIpK18weDVmNDUoIjB4NTciKSsiOGY5YzY2IitfMHg1ZjQ1KCIweDY4IikrInMiLGRvY3VtZW50W18weDVmNDUoIjB4NWUiKSsiRWxlbWVuIitfMHg1ZjQ1KCIweDViIikrXzB4NWY0NSgiMHg2MCIpK18weDVmNDUoIjB4NSIpKyJtZSJdKF8weDVmNDUoIjB4M2IiKSsiZCIpWzBdW18weDVmNDUoIjB4MTkiKStfMHg1ZjQ1KCIweDQ2IikrXzB4NWY0NSgiMHg2ZCIpKyJsZCJdKGdaQ1hhRkFFSVB0U0RwS25OTXZjYiksc2V0SW50ZXJ2YWwoZnVuY3Rpb24oKXtfMHgzZjBjZTgoKX0sNGUzKTs8L3NjcmlwdD4=